Autor Thema: Falcon knistert beim Starten von Audiosamples  (Gelesen 19532 mal)

0 Mitglieder und 1 Gast betrachten dieses Thema.

Offline ama

  • Benutzer
  • Beiträge: 459
Falcon knistert beim Starten von Audiosamples
« am: Mo 08.06.2009, 12:49:37 »
Wenn ich auf dem Falcon ein Audiosample z.B. MP3 mit Falcamp starte, höre ich am Anfang (und Ende) ein kurzes knistern.
Scheint mir durch das Initialsieren des Soundsystems zu passieren. Bei drei Falcon habe ich das nun festgestellt.

Meine Fragen dazu:
Haben das alle Falcons?
Gibt es eine Abhilfe?



Offline Johannes

  • Administrator
  • *****
  • Beiträge: 1.846
  • ATARI-HOME.DE - online for more than 20 years...
Re: Falcon knistert beim Starten von Audiosamples
« Antwort #1 am: Mo 08.06.2009, 14:52:36 »
Liegt es vielleicht an der CT60?

Zitat
Some problems to solve (with some solders) :

Yes, I know, this is no more a 'no solders' fitting, but it's difficult to do electronic update of old hardware especially when some old patches were not correctly done...

 

- You hear some audio CRACs when running SDMATEST (2KB) at 50 KHz with 4 tracks

Mehr auf http://www.powerphenix.com/CT60/english/fitting63.htm
Falcon060 /w SV - TT030 - Mega STE4 - Mega ST4 - 1040 ST(F/M) - Lynx II - Portfolio
non-Atari: DEC Vaxstation 4000 VLC, SGI Fuel, SGI Octane, SGI Indigo 2 R10K, SGI Indy, Casio PB-1000

Offline Beetle

  • Board Moderator
  • *
  • Beiträge: 879
Re: Falcon knistert beim Starten von Audiosamples
« Antwort #2 am: Mo 08.06.2009, 23:10:39 »
Hallo,

Das Knistern das du ansprichst, Johannes, liegt aber nicht an der ct60.
Soweit ich das verstehe (und inzwischen verstehe ich es aus eigener
Erfahrung ganz gut) ist das ein Problem des Falcon an sich.

Der ursprüngliche Lösungsweg ist der zum Teil bereits ab Werk
vorhandene Clockpatch mit dem 74F08 oder 74F04 Huckepack
dort neben dem NVRAM Chip.
Besser mit einder ct6x zusammen arbeitet der von R. Czuba empfohlene
Weg mit dem Abschlusswiderstand am SDMA Chip. Inzwischen empfiehlt
Rodolphe übrigens einen 68 Ohm statt dem auf der Seite noch genannten
47 Ohm Widerstand.
Beide sind Mittel gegen Knackser beim abspielen von Audiodateien.

Welchen der beiden Patches hast du in deinem Falcon montiert. ama?

Gruss,
Stefan
Falcon ct63 ->68060@90MHz im Ex-ST Gehäuse, 14/512 MB, DVD-Brenner, 120GB SSD, EtherNAT (Netzwerk, USB), MicroCosmos (nur USB->IKBD Funktion), SuperVidel, 27" 16:9 TFT 2560x1440

Offline Arthur

  • Benutzer
  • Beiträge: 10.311
  • Mein Atari erinnert mich an die gute alte Zeit..
Re: Falcon knistert beim Starten von Audiosamples
« Antwort #3 am: Di 09.06.2009, 00:32:33 »
Wirklich ein interessantes Thema das schon fast so alt wie der Falcon selbst ist. Nur weshalb knackst es oder warum kann man das mit dem Clockpatch oder SDMA-Patch beheben. Ich hatte bisher immer gedacht das der SDMA-Patch für Probleme beim Datentranfer über SCSI hilft.... was bei mir ja auch die Transferfehler beseitigt hat. Ich habe von vornherein einen 68Ohm Wiederstand verwendet.

Nur wozu ist dann der eigentliche Clock-Patch da? Geht es hier wirklich um die 2-3ns verzögerung oder wird das Signal hier verstärkt und/oder aufgefrischt?

Gruß Arthur

Offline Beetle

  • Board Moderator
  • *
  • Beiträge: 879
Re: Falcon knistert beim Starten von Audiosamples
« Antwort #4 am: Di 09.06.2009, 01:33:12 »
Ich denke, darüber kann man nur wirklich dann exakte Aussage machen, wenn
man mit seinem guten Oszilloskop auch gut umgehen kann.

Rodolphe hat das Problem sicherlich richtig erkannt, hält sich mit vagen Äusserungen wie "it's difficult to do electronic
update of old hardware especially when some old patches were not correctly done...
" dazu aber leider sehr bedeckt.

Über eine schlüssige Erklärung von ihm oder Atari hätte ich mich auch gefreut.

Nur wenn man im Kontext liest, sieht man das das knacksen im Ton mit beiden Maßnahmen bekämpft werden kann.

Mein Verständnis der Sache erklärt das so: durch lange Leiterbahnen vom Oszillator
bis zum SDMA Chip entsteht allein durch die lange Leiterbahn eine Kapazität,
diese verzögert das Ausschwingen des Taktsignals, Zugriffe können
asynchron werden,
die Knackser entstehen. Bus-Speeder wie die Speed Resolution Card verschärfen
diesen Effekt noch. Durch das Verzögern des restlichen Busses wird das Taktverhältnis
wieder synchroner. Lediglich die Taktsignale am CPU-Erweiterungsteckplatz werden nicht
mitverzögert. Dies behindert den fehlerfreien Betrieb der ct63.

Durch den anderen Ansatz, der Terminierung des SDMA Clocksignals soll ein Überschwingen
desselben verhindert/vermindert werden, was ebenfalls zu synchronerem Timing führt, das knacksen
wird vermieden, jedoch ohne den ganzen Bus so zu verzögern das die ct6x nicht mehr läuft.

Für mich klingt es so eigentlich ganz schlüssig.
Wäre schön wenn jemand, der mehr praktische Erfahrung hat, das ganze
bestätigen oder auch korrigieren kann.

Wenn niemand was dazu sagt, bleibt es nämlich als nicht widerlegte These hier stehen, obwohl es völlig falsch sein kann.

Gruss,
Stefan
Falcon ct63 ->68060@90MHz im Ex-ST Gehäuse, 14/512 MB, DVD-Brenner, 120GB SSD, EtherNAT (Netzwerk, USB), MicroCosmos (nur USB->IKBD Funktion), SuperVidel, 27" 16:9 TFT 2560x1440

Offline tuxie

  • Benutzer
  • Beiträge: 6.837
  • Falcon! Milan! Schuetzt die Raubvoegel!
Re: Falcon knistert beim Starten von Audiosamples
« Antwort #5 am: Di 09.06.2009, 11:55:44 »
Der SDMA ist der SoundDMA Chip und verwaltet auch denn Datentransfer zum Soudnchip. Der Falcon hat das schlechteste Takt und Timingverhalten denn Atari je raus gebracht hat. Der Wiederstand stabilisiert den SDMA Takt so das ein sauberes Taktverhalten zustande kommt.
Tschau Ingo

Offline ama

  • Benutzer
  • Beiträge: 459
Re: Falcon knistert beim Starten von Audiosamples
« Antwort #6 am: Di 09.06.2009, 12:56:04 »
@Beetle
Zitat
Welchen der beiden Patches hast du in deinem Falcon montiert. ama?
Muss erst noch nachschauen. :)

Aber dann werde ich mal den Patch von R.C. durchführen. Sicher bin ich mir nicht, ob es wirklich die Lösung ist.
Wenn ich den  "SDMATEST" von R.C. Seite mit 50 KHz mit 4 Tracks laufen lasse höre ich keine CRACs und auch sonst ist der Rechner stabil.





Offline Arthur

  • Benutzer
  • Beiträge: 10.311
  • Mein Atari erinnert mich an die gute alte Zeit..
Re: Falcon knistert beim Starten von Audiosamples
« Antwort #7 am: Di 09.06.2009, 13:15:48 »
Hallo ama, hast du auch den FPATCH2. im Autoordner?

In einem Artikel der ST-Computer von Thomas Götz steht folgendes:

FPATCH2 von ATARI:
Fpatch beseitigt zwei Fehler im Bios des Falcon (TOS 4.00-4.04). Er bewirkt, dass das Soundsystem richtig initialisiert wird, und dass die Bios-Funktion Bconmap, die zur Umleitung der seriellen Schnittstelle dient, richtig funktioniert.


Vielleicht hilfts ja.

Gruß Arthur

Offline tuxie

  • Benutzer
  • Beiträge: 6.837
  • Falcon! Milan! Schuetzt die Raubvoegel!
Re: Falcon knistert beim Starten von Audiosamples
« Antwort #8 am: Di 09.06.2009, 13:42:19 »
Hallo Arthur,

mit der CT60 wird da einiges anders auch viele Patches kannst du da nicht mehr verwenden da die ct60 ja ihr eigenes Tos besitzt.
Tschau Ingo

Offline Arthur

  • Benutzer
  • Beiträge: 10.311
  • Mein Atari erinnert mich an die gute alte Zeit..
Re: Falcon knistert beim Starten von Audiosamples
« Antwort #9 am: Di 09.06.2009, 14:15:47 »
Dann wird der XBIOS Patch von Didier Mequignon vielleicht eher helfen. Allerdings sollte der FPATCH2 auch keinen schaden anrichten ausser das er nicht wirkt. Das TOS ist ein kleiner Flickenteppich und wer weis schon was R.C. alles nicht geflickt hat. ;)

Gruß Arthur

Offline ama

  • Benutzer
  • Beiträge: 459
Re: Falcon knistert beim Starten von Audiosamples
« Antwort #10 am: Di 09.06.2009, 14:47:33 »
Danke Arthur, ich seh das zwar wie Tuxie, aber ich werde das heute abend gleich mal mit Fpatch2 testen. Den DSPXbios  Patch habe ich.

Offline ama

  • Benutzer
  • Beiträge: 459
Re: Falcon knistert beim Starten von Audiosamples
« Antwort #11 am: Di 09.06.2009, 20:40:57 »
So hab nun nun mal das Blech hochgebogen.  Es der Clockpatch mit dem 74F08. (Bild im Anhang)
Der FPATCH2 bringt leider nix. Also muß ich jetzt doch das Bügeleisen anheizen. Oder ich warte bis zur OFAM, dort sollen ja Lötkünstler anwesend sein. ;D
Muß auch erst drei 33 Ohms SMD Widerstände und den 68Ohm Widerstand auftreiben. Falls jemand zufällig welche zur Hand hat, würde ich mich erkenntlich zeigen. :-*

Viele Grüße,
Andreas

Offline Arthur

  • Benutzer
  • Beiträge: 10.311
  • Mein Atari erinnert mich an die gute alte Zeit..
Re: Falcon knistert beim Starten von Audiosamples
« Antwort #12 am: Di 09.06.2009, 21:05:04 »
Ich hatte mit dem SDMA Probleme beim Installieren von MINT.
Dazu habe ich mit die Mintdateien von Easymint auf eine CD gebrannt (alles am PC). Zwischenzeitlich habe ich dann auch eine BUS-Beschleunigung auf 20MHz im Falcon eingebaut. Die MINT-Installation schien zu funktionieren aber bei den größeren Zipfiles brach sie dann ab. Bei der Überprüfung der ZIP-Files mit Gemzip traten dann viele CRC-Error auf. Nach dem löten eine 68Ohm Wiederstands an den SDMA funtionierte dann alles wieder.

Gruß Arthur

Offline Arthur

  • Benutzer
  • Beiträge: 10.311
  • Mein Atari erinnert mich an die gute alte Zeit..
Re: Falcon knistert beim Starten von Audiosamples
« Antwort #13 am: Di 09.06.2009, 21:27:10 »
Täusche ich mich oder hast du noch drei 33Ohm Wiederstände drin? 

Gruß Arthur

Offline ama

  • Benutzer
  • Beiträge: 459
Re: Falcon knistert beim Starten von Audiosamples
« Antwort #14 am: Di 09.06.2009, 21:47:21 »
Auf R216 und R221 ist keiner, nur auf R222 ist ein Widerstand. Kann aber nicht genau erkennen wie groß, könnte auch ein 0 Ohm sein. Brauche eine Lupe. :)